My Mitsubishi WD 60738 DLP TV is attached to a cable box DVR system. Part of the settings on the remote control let's you select 480, 720, or 1080 format...Mine somehow had them ALL selected and as I change channels it would have decipher each one before selecting the appropriate one therefore taking at least 10 seconds which is s bit frustrating. I had the cable tech out and he showed me how to manage that feature. Go to SETTINGS on cable remote and hit MORE SETTINGS. Scroll til you find Video Output Formats and select only 1080i. That will allow you to go to each channel with minimum time loss. If more than 1080i is selected then de-select all except that one. Your cable company may be different from mine so the way to use your remote may be different....
